Hurricane Her is a contemporary poetry collection exploring trauma, grief, and the slow, deliberate work of healing. Through confessional verse and atmospheric imagery, the poems trace the aftermath of emotional devastation: what remains after love, loss, and survival have altered the landscape of the self.Rooted in themes of mental health, resilience, and self-forgiveness, this collection examines the body and spirit in recovery. The poems move through heartbreak, justice, and reclamation, offering an unfiltered yet tender meditation on survival and transformation. Rather than focusing on the storm itself, Hurricane Her dwells in the aftermath-where reckoning becomes necessary and healing begins.Inside this collection, you’ll find:Healing poetry centered on trauma recovery and emotional survivalPoems addressing mental health, heartbreak, and self-forgivenessLyrical reflections on resilience, rebirth, and learning to live after lossThis collection is for readers drawn to confessional poetry, emotionally raw writing, and literature that speaks honestly about trauma and healing. Perfect for those seeking women’s poetry that refuses silence, Hurricane Her offers both recognition and release for anyone navigating their own aftermath.These poems are not just about the wreckage-but about what survives it.Are you brave enough to step into the storm? Cover Art and Co-Creation of Title by Madeline Monlezun (@madmonart)
